Bug #1541863: uuid.uuid1 failed to generate unique identifiers
on systems with low clock resolution.

diff --git a/Lib/uuid.py b/Lib/uuid.py
index 684bbeb..ae3da25 100644
--- a/Lib/uuid.py
+++ b/Lib/uuid.py
@@ -488,8 +488,8 @@
     # 0x01b21dd213814000 is the number of 100-ns intervals between the
     # UUID epoch 1582-10-15 00:00:00 and the Unix epoch 1970-01-01 00:00:00.
     timestamp = int(nanoseconds/100) + 0x01b21dd213814000L
-    if timestamp == _last_timestamp:
-        timestamp += 1
+    if timestamp <= _last_timestamp:
+        timestamp = _last_timestamp + 1
     _last_timestamp = timestamp
     if clock_seq is None:
         import random
